在编(biā(🧥)n )程与数据处理(🕤)的世界里,“overflow”是(🔽)一个(🥅)关键且(🥨)常见的概念,它(⏺)如同隐(⛺)藏(🍴)在(zài )暗(🐶)处(📂)的陷阱,时(shí )常给(⛳)开发者带(🌩)来(lái )意(yì(🧓) )想不(bú )到的挑战(❕),却也在(zài )某些特定情(💸)境下发挥着独(dú )特(🌈)作用(💮)。
内存溢出之患:当程序运行过(guò )程(㊙)中,所需内(nèi )存(🐕)超(🤪)出系统为其分配的额度时(🎣)(shí ),就会发(fā )生内存溢出,比如在处理大(🤧)规模数(🍪)据集合时(shí ),若未合理预估数(🐻)据(📎)量,持续申请(qǐng )内存存储(chǔ )新数据,像无底洞般消(xiā(🕍)o )耗(hào )内(🤒)存(🤛)资源,最(zuì )终导致(🏥)(zhì )系(🙆)统无法(🌌)再(👻)为程序提供可用内(nè(🔣)i )存空间,此时(🔑),程序(xù )可(🎅)能出现卡顿(dùn )、崩(bēng )溃等现(xiàn )象(🚥),用(yòng )户正操(cāo )作(🎗)着软件,却突(tū )然遭(🚁)遇(🔥)死(sǐ )机,大量(lià(🏉)ng )未保(🎅)存的工作付诸东流,这往往是内(👄)存溢(yì )出引发的恶果,在一些长(zhǎng )期运行的服务器(🚚)端程序里(🐏),内存泄漏问题若未及时察觉修复,随着时间推移(😀),不断积累的(de )内存占用会逐渐逼近系统上限,一旦(dàn )达到临界点,服(🏰)务便会中断,影(🧥)响业务(😩)(wù(💹) )正常开展。
数值溢出隐忧:数据运算领域,数(🎄)值溢出同样不容忽视,以整数运(😜)算(🦃)为例(🏷)(lì ),在计算机中,整数有(🥫)其固(🔆)定的取(🆖)值范围,当计算结果超出(chū )这个范围时(💨),就会发(fā )生数值溢出,例如在金(🔪)融计算中,涉及巨额(é )资(zī )金(🚿)的加减乘除,若变量(🚐)类型选取不当(🐰),计算(♿)(suàn )过程中(zhōng )产(🥉)生的结果超过(🤧)该类型能(néng )表示的最大值,就会得到(🙂)(dà(🈷)o )错误(📺)数值,进而(ér )导致(🏭)财务(⚫)统(tǒng )计(jì )失误,可能(👑)使(🏖)企业做出(chū )错(cuò )误决策,造成经济(🗂)损(🥚)失,在科学计算里(⏱),处理极大或极小数(shù )值时,如天体物理研究(jiū )中的距离(🎥)、(🍋)质量计算,若(🆎)不处(🐘)理好数值溢(✝)出,得出的错误数据(🌤)会让研究成果(👻)偏离真相,误导科研方(⬜)向。
应对策略探寻(xún ):面对 overflow 问题(tí ),并非(🎴)无(😻)计可施(🏝),程序员可(🏔)在编写代码(💫)时,提前(🎃)精(🔫)准评估所需(xū )资源(⛓)(yuán ),合理(🏋)设置内存分配策(cè )略(👜),及时释放不再使用的(🏓)内存空(kōng )间(🔝),避免内(💵)(nèi )存无谓(wèi )消耗(hào ),对于数(shù )值(🖋)运算(📳),依(🐹)(yī )据数据特(😓)(tè )点选择合(📯)适(shì(🔏) )的数据类型(⏺),在运算(suàn )前做好范(♌)围判断(duàn ),必要时采用大数运算(🦈)库等工具,借(⛷)助专业的(de )代(🤶)码检测工(🍯)具,定期排查(🦀)潜在溢出风险(xiǎn ),将(💍) overflow 带(👩)(dài )来的危(🖱)害(😒)降(✅)至最低,保障(👞)程序稳定、数(shù )据准确,让数字世界(📴)有序(xù )运转(🐒)。
overflow 虽棘手(🐷),但只要(yào )充分认识它,从多方面加以防(👉)范,就能在编程与数据处理的(de )道路(🧐)上趋利避害,让(😵)技(🌖)术(🙍)更(gèng )好服(💠)务生活(😆)。
视频本站于2025-05-18 04:05:22收藏于/影片特辑。观看内地vip票房,反派角色合作好看特效故事中心展开制作。特别提醒如果您对影片有自己的看法请留言弹幕评论。Copyright © 2008-2024
合作站点:优酷视频、爱奇艺、芒果tv、小小影视免费百度视频、腾讯视频、1905电影网、搜狐视频、小小影视大全免费高清版,PPTV、CCTV、哔哩哔哩、北京卫视、安徽卫视、小小影视在线播放观看免费江苏卫视、浙江卫视、重庆卫视直播、小小影视在线视频,小小影视官网,小小影视大全免费高清版,小小的在线观看免费高清,小小影视在线观看免费完整,小小影视网在线观看